Description
Ergib Flour Factory Partnership is a growing industrial enterprise located in Bure, within the West Gojjam Zone of the Amhara Region, Ethiopia. Strategically situated to tap into the high grain production of the surrounding "breadbasket" areas, the factory focuses on the agro-processing sector, transforming raw wheat into high-quality flour and bran. Operating as a partnership, the business plays a critical role in the local value chain by sourcing grain from nearby farmers and unions such as the, Damot Union, to produce essential food staples for the regional and national markets. Through its milling operations, Ergib Flour Factory contributes to food security and industrial growth in the Bure Integrated Agro-Industrial Park corridor, bridging the gap between traditional agriculture and modern consumer needs.
